  • Patent number: 4006966
    Abstract: A counter electrode structure of a transition metal electrochromic compound for use in an electro-optical device, which is useful in control of visible and infrared absorption by windows, in data display devices and the like, typically comprising in sandwich arrangement a pair of electrodes, and disposed therebetween, a layer of transition metal electrochromic compounds and a semi-solid highly conductive sulfuric acid gel electrolyte, one of the electrodes being said counter electrode. The gel exhibits good conductivity, stability and compatibility with the electrochromic layers. The present counter electrode is more efficient and has a longer lifetime.

  • Patent number: 3975394
    Abstract: A process for preparing 2-mercaptobenzothiazole is provided which comprises reacting benzothiazole with sulfur in a molar ratio of benzothiazole to sulfur in a range of from about 1:0.9 to 1:1.3 at a temperature of from about 200.degree. to 260.degree.C. for about 30 minutes to 3 hours.
